the Lewitt DTP 640 rex is a percussion microphone.
The DTP 640 REX is a dual-element microphone specially designed to capture the sound of your drums and percussion instruments. It consists of two phase-aligned capsules, a condenser and a dynamic. You can switch between three sounds for flexibility in studio and live applications.

Technical sheet
- Type
- Dynamic, moving coil, Condenser, permanently polarized
- Acoustical operating principle
- Pressure gradient transducer
- Transducer Ø
- 31.7 mm, 1.25 in
- Transducer Ø
- 22.4 mm, 0.88 in
- Polar pattern
- Cardioid
- Frequency range (dynamic)
- 20 ... 16,000 Hz
- Frequency range (condenser)
- 20 ... 20,000 Hz
- EFR, ‘Enhanced Frequency Response' settings
- Sensitivity, = // = FFR
- 0.4 mV/Pa (-69 dBV), dynamic
- 2 mV/Pa (-54 dBV), condenser
- Sensitivity, + // = Dynamic EFR0.4 mV/Pa, -69 dBV/Pa, dynamic
- 2 mV/Pa, -54 dBV/Pa, condenser
- Sensitivity, + // + Dual EFR
- Condenser and dynamic matched at 1 mV/Pa, -60 dBV
- Equivalent noise level
- 28 dB (A)
- Max. SPL for 0.5 % THD
- 150 dBSPL, 0 dB pre-attenuation
- Dynamic range of mic. amp. (condenser)
- 122 dB
- Pre-attenuation pad
- 0 dB
- -10 dB
- -20 dB
- Rated impedance dynamic
- 500 Ω
- Rated impedance condenser
- 200 Ω
- Supply voltage
- 48 V ± 4 V
- Current consumption
- 2 mA
- Connector
- Gold plated 3-pin and 5-pin XLR
- Cable
- 1.5 m (4.95’) dual shielded Y-cable, 5-pin XLR into two 3-pin XLRs
- Microphone dimensions
- 71 dia. x 158 mm, 2.8 dia. x 6.2 in
- Microphone net weight
- 755 g, 27.3 oz
